@charset "UTF-8";

html {
    background-color: #9CAF88;
}
body {
    padding: 1em;
    background-color: #FEFBEA;
    font-size: 100%;
    margin-left: 2em; 
    margin-right: 2em;
    margin-top: 2em;
    margin-bottom: 2em;
    border: 6px solid #A4BDBA;
}

nav, footer {
    background-color: #FFFDD0;
    text-align: center;
    font-family: Arial, Helvetica, sans-serif;
}

small {
    font-family: Arial, Helvetica, sans-serif;
}

dt {
    padding: 1em;
}


div {
    width: 360px;
    display: block;
    margin-left: auto;
    margin-right: auto;
    text-align: center;
}


dd {
    padding-bottom: .5em;
    padding-left: 1em;
    border-bottom: 1px solid;
    border-left: 3px solid;
}


h1 {
    text-align: center;
    font-family: Arial, Helvetica, sans-serif;
}

h2 {
    font-family: Arial, Helvetica, sans-serif;
}


p {
    font-family: Cambria, Cochin, Georgia, Times, 'Times New Roman', serif;
}


nav a {
    display: inline-block;
    text-align: center;
    padding: 14px 16px;
    text-decoration: none;
}

nav {
    background-image: url("MG5706.jpg");
    background-position: bottom;
    background-size: cover;
}


img {
    width: 360px;
    display: block;
    margin-left: auto;
    margin-right: auto;
    border: 6px solid #A4BDBA;
    object-fit: contain;
}


a:link {
    color: #A4BDBA;
}


a:visited {
    color: #a9a4bd;
}


a:hover {
    background-color: #FEFBEA;
}


a:active {
    background-color: #eceac3;
}